Green Car Insurance Incentives In New York: Going Eco-friendly And Affordable – If you’ve been car shopping, you’ve probably come across more eco-friendly cars. Known as green cars, the term refers to vehicles that have reduced emissions and create a smaller carbon footprint than traditional gas or diesel vehicles. Not every alternative fuel car is green, though, according to Nationwide. Let’s take a look at what it takes to qualify vehicles as green cars, the types of fuel they use, and their overall impact on the environment.

Currently, some countries use the term ‘green cars’ to refer to any vehicle that meets the world’s strictest emission standards. According to Lexus, such standards include ZEV, ULEV, PZEV, and SULEV emission standards for zero-emission cars in California, Euro6 standards in Europe, and various low-carbon fuel requirements set by other nations.

According to Green Reports, the fuels that power green cars can vary greatly. Mostly, they are powered by non-fossil fuels, such as lithium-ion or other batteries in plug-in or hybrid models. They can also be powered by compressed air, hydrogen fuel cells, natural gas, ethanol, or even biofuels made from corn oil. Some of them are powered by a combination of fossil fuels and other power sources. These include gas/electric hybrid cars as well as those that use biodiesel with ethanol, gasoline, or regular gas.

Green vehicles represent a commitment to sustainable energy and reduced air pollution. They create less greenhouse gas emissions and reduce our dependence on finite fossil fuels, helping to create energy independence.

The idea of ​​electric cars emerged in the early 1970s, according to Kelley Blue Book, when there was a global oil crisis. This caused gasoline prices to rise and led people to look for alternative fuel sources as a viable option for cars. To date, gas prices have never returned to where they were before the oil crisis, and they are on average much higher than they were during that period.

In the late 1990s, there was an active push for alternative fuels around the world, and concept cars at auto shows everywhere featured alternative fuels. This led to modern electric and hybrid vehicles.

According to Nationwide, almost every truly green vehicle runs on at least one source other than fossil fuel, and these sources are also known as alternative fuels. Reducing their reliance on fossil fuels allows these vehicles to create less emissions and a lower carbon footprint.

There are options in which alternative fuels are mixed with conventional gasoline for use in normal cars. This option helps your regular to use renewable energy. Let’s look at some types of green vehicles.

Perhaps the most environmentally friendly vehicles on the road today are those powered by electricity, either as plug-in models or those that use hydrogen fuel cells. For the most part, plug-in electric cars are more efficient than those that run on fuel cells, but both types have much better fuel economy than normal vehicles.

The disadvantage of electric cars is that they have a limited range before being charged. This can turn a day’s drive into a two-day drive when you need to stop and spend a few hours charging your vehicle. Still, most can achieve almost a 100 percent reduction in CO2 emissions compared to gas-powered vehicles.

Among the most popular green cars on the road today are hybrid cars, which run partly on conventional fuel and partly on electricity. Most of these combine a traditional engine that uses internal combustion with a battery-powered electric motor. There are countless variations on how these work.

Usually, the combustion part uses gas or diesel, but some use biodiesel or other biofuel variants. They are more expensive to buy, but they reduce the upfront cost by saving a lot of money on fuel over the life of the vehicle, because they get great fuel economy.

Plug-in hybrids are a version of the hybrid that requires you to plug the car in to recharge the electric battery. They usually get better fuel economy, but the battery can be easily damaged if you don’t have a convenient place to charge it, which can leave you with limited gas mileage.

According to Kelley Blue Book, conventional cars can become greener when they use higher quality fuel or a renewable fuel blend to help them get cleaner emissions and better gas mileage.

Of course, as explained by Nationwide, pedal vehicles like bicycles are the ultimate green vehicles. Some manufacturers add electric motors to these to create greater range and speed, but some states restrict the use of these to mopeds, electric motorcycles, quads, and others.

Green insurance is a type of insurance that protects the environment and fights against climate change. Also known as eco-friendly insurance, it is basically a financial incentive to encourage behavioral change. As more people understand their effects on the environment, they prefer eco-friendly practices. As a result, insurance companies are creating innovative products and services to encourage sustainable practices and technologies.
